Weitere AWS SDK Beispiele sind im Repo AWS Doc SDK Examples
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Aktionen zur IAM Verwendung AWS SDKs
Die folgenden Codebeispiele zeigen, wie Sie einzelne IAM Aktionen mit ausführen AWS SDKs. Jedes Beispiel enthält einen Link zu GitHub, wo Sie Anweisungen zum Einrichten und Ausführen des Codes finden.
Bei diesen Auszügen handelt es sich IAM API um Codeauszüge aus größeren Programmen, die im Kontext ausgeführt werden müssen. Aktionen im Kontext finden Sie unter. Szenarien für die Verwendung IAM AWS SDKs
Die folgenden Beispiele enthalten nur die am häufigsten verwendeten Aktionen. Eine vollständige Liste finden Sie in der AWS Identity and Access Management APIReferenz.
Beispiele
- AddClientIdToOpenIdConnectProvider
- AddRoleToInstanceProfile
- AddUserToGroup
- AttachGroupPolicy
- AttachRolePolicy
- AttachUserPolicy
- ChangePassword
- CreateAccessKey
- CreateAccountAlias
- CreateGroup
- CreateInstanceProfile
- CreateLoginProfile
- CreateOpenIdConnectProvider
- CreatePolicy
- CreatePolicyVersion
- CreateRole
- CreateSAMLProvider
- CreateServiceLinkedRole
- CreateUser
- CreateVirtualMfaDevice
- DeactivateMfaDevice
- DeleteAccessKey
- DeleteAccountAlias
- DeleteAccountPasswordPolicy
- DeleteGroup
- DeleteGroupPolicy
- DeleteInstanceProfile
- DeleteLoginProfile
- DeleteOpenIdConnectProvider
- DeletePolicy
- DeletePolicyVersion
- DeleteRole
- DeleteRolePermissionsBoundary
- DeleteRolePolicy
- DeleteSAMLProvider
- DeleteServerCertificate
- DeleteServiceLinkedRole
- DeleteSigningCertificate
- DeleteUser
- DeleteUserPermissionsBoundary
- DeleteUserPolicy
- DeleteVirtualMfaDevice
- DetachGroupPolicy
- DetachRolePolicy
- DetachUserPolicy
- EnableMfaDevice
- GenerateCredentialReport
- GenerateServiceLastAccessedDetails
- GetAccessKeyLastUsed
- GetAccountAuthorizationDetails
- GetAccountPasswordPolicy
- GetAccountSummary
- GetContextKeysForCustomPolicy
- GetContextKeysForPrincipalPolicy
- GetCredentialReport
- GetGroup
- GetGroupPolicy
- GetInstanceProfile
- GetLoginProfile
- GetOpenIdConnectProvider
- GetPolicy
- GetPolicyVersion
- GetRole
- GetRolePolicy
- GetSamlProvider
- GetServerCertificate
- GetServiceLastAccessedDetails
- GetServiceLastAccessedDetailsWithEntities
- GetServiceLinkedRoleDeletionStatus
- GetUser
- GetUserPolicy
- ListAccessKeys
- ListAccountAliases
- ListAttachedGroupPolicies
- ListAttachedRolePolicies
- ListAttachedUserPolicies
- ListEntitiesForPolicy
- ListGroupPolicies
- ListGroups
- ListGroupsForUser
- ListInstanceProfiles
- ListInstanceProfilesForRole
- ListMfaDevices
- ListOpenIdConnectProviders
- ListPolicies
- ListPolicyVersions
- ListRolePolicies
- ListRoleTags
- ListRoles
- ListSAMLProviders
- ListServerCertificates
- ListSigningCertificates
- ListUserPolicies
- ListUserTags
- ListUsers
- ListVirtualMfaDevices
- PutGroupPolicy
- PutRolePermissionsBoundary
- PutRolePolicy
- PutUserPermissionsBoundary
- PutUserPolicy
- RemoveClientIdFromOpenIdConnectProvider
- RemoveRoleFromInstanceProfile
- RemoveUserFromGroup
- ResyncMfaDevice
- SetDefaultPolicyVersion
- TagRole
- TagUser
- UntagRole
- UntagUser
- UpdateAccessKey
- UpdateAccountPasswordPolicy
- UpdateAssumeRolePolicy
- UpdateGroup
- UpdateLoginProfile
- UpdateOpenIdConnectProviderThumbprint
- UpdateRole
- UpdateRoleDescription
- UpdateSamlProvider
- UpdateServerCertificate
- UpdateSigningCertificate
- UpdateUser
- UploadServerCertificate
- UploadSigningCertificate